U.M.S. Girl Devapur: A Comprehensive Profile of a Bihar Primary School

U.M.S. Girl Devapur, a government-run primary school in the Gopalganj district of Bihar, India, stands as a testament to the dedication towards primary education in rural areas. Established in 1974 under the Department of Education, this co-educational institution serves students from Class 1 to Class 8. The school's rural location presents both challenges and opportunities for providing quality education to the community it serves.

The school's infrastructure comprises five classrooms in good condition, along with additional rooms for non-teaching activities and a designated space for the teaching staff. While the school lacks electricity and a boundary wall, it boasts a functional library containing 100 books, and a dedicated playground, essential for the holistic development of its students. Clean drinking water is accessible via hand pumps, indicating a commitment to student well-being. Ramps are in place to ensure accessibility for students with disabilities, demonstrating inclusivity. The provision of separate boys' and girls' toilets underlines the school's consideration for the needs of both genders.

The school's educational approach prioritizes Hindi as the medium of instruction. With a staff of eleven teachers—three male and eight female—the school maintains a healthy teacher-student ratio, crucial for individualized attention. The mid-day meal program, prepared within the school premises, ensures nutritional support for the students, contributing to their overall health and academic progress.
